238. Deputy Bernard J. Durkan asked the Minister for Social Protection if social welfare entitlements can be paid to Celbridge Post Office, Main Street, Celbridge in the case of a person (details supplied); and if she will make a statement on the matter. [46019/23]

In order to update the payment method, the person should send a written request to State Pension (contributory) Maintenance Section, Department of Social Protection, College Road, Sligo, F91 T384. Their letter should include their name, address, PPS Number, preferred Post Office payment location and their signature. 

I wish to reassure the Deputy that all payment change requests are being monitored carefully to ensure they are being processed as quickly as possible.
